    A new movie opened last Friday and without much publicity has earned fourth place in weekend box office gross. It opened in less than a thousand theaters and took in six and a half million dollars. The most famous actor in the cast is Growing Pains star Kirk Cameron, and eschewing the usual promotional venues it was heavily marketed in Christian church groups. The movie I’m talking about is Fireproof.

   I have not seen the movie, but I have seen the trailer and several clips on the movie’s official website. When the movie is named in articles it is always followed by phrases like “Christian values.” For many, this movie may seem like a very bad joke to come out of the Christian film industry, but from what I’ve seen the movie looks to be a sincere story about a guy trying to save the relationship he has with his wife.

   It’s not reinventing the wheel, and some characters seem to be mere vessels for the writer and director to promote their ideas about wholesome Christian values but from the clips I’ve watched, the movie has a few exciting scenes and also the main characters seem to be fully developed characters. It may not be the best movie to come out this year, but it is far from the worst.
